I developed my strength in mathematics at a young age, and it has remained one of my strongest academic skills throughout my education. After completing a dual-enrollment program in high school and earning my Associate’s degree, I continued my studies at Stockton University, where I am now working toward my bachelor’s degree in finance. My coursework has given me a solid foundation in algebra, statistics, and higher-level problem-solving, and being an active student allows me to connect well with learners who may be struggling with the same topics I once faced. Because I was always the person classmates came to for help, I learned early on how to explain concepts clearly, patiently, and in a way that fits the student’s pace.

My experience tutoring has mostly taken place in one-on-one settings with peers and younger students, where I focus on breaking down problems into simple, understandable steps. I’ve worked with middle-school and high-school students who needed support in areas like algebra and basic geometry, and I found that meeting students where they are is the most effective approach. I try to understand how they think, what confuses them, and what examples will make a concept “click,” because every learner needs something a little different. This method has helped students gain confidence and realize that math is not something to fear but something they can master with the right guidance.

I am passionate about helping younger students because I remember how important it was for me to have someone who believed in my ability to succeed. Math has always been the subject I enjoyed most, and teaching it feels natural to me. My goal as a tutor is not just to help students solve problems but to help them understand why the methods work, so they can become confident, independent learners.
